CPD Youth Academy
Congratulations to the graduates of the Clarkstown Police Department Youth Academy. Supervisor George Hoehmann, the Town Board and Chief Wanamaker presented certificates to the graduates prior to the Town Board meeting on June 6th. Road Closure
Snake Hill Road/CSX Bridge in West Nyack The Snake Hill Road Bridge will be closed at the intersections of Snake Hill Road/Old Mill Road and Crusher Road from June 7th until September 2023. The Town Of Clarkstown secured a NYS grant to replace this aging County bridge. Detour information will be posted via signs on Old Mill Road and Kings Highway.
